Who funds Returning Veterans Project?
Returning Veterans Project is funded by 29 grantmakers, led by The Oregon Community Foundation ($237K), Leupold & Stevens Foundation ($108K), Charities Aid Foundation America ($86K). In total, IRS Form 990 filings record $934K in grants to Returning Veterans Project between 2020–2025.
